Week 3
Week 3: CI/CD & Blue-Green Deployments
In week 3 heb ik de deployment-pipeline volledig geautomatiseerd. Ik gebruik Google Artifact Registry als container registry in plaats van Docker Hub, en heb een Blue-Green deployment ingericht.
Bij Blue-Green draaien twee versies tegelijk in Kubernetes. De service stuurt al het verkeer naar één versie. Switchen gaat zonder downtime door simpelweg de selector in de service aan te passen. Elke push naar main of development triggert automatisch een nieuw image en een bijgewerkte deployment via GitHub Actions.